Description
We are two brothers, in love with the world of beer for several years. It was by brewing at home that we decided in 2009 to make it our profession.
La Barbaude is a family-owned craft brewery. We develop our beer recipes and then manufacture them in our premises with respect for brewing traditions. In the heart of the city of Nîmes (500 m from the train station and the arena), the brewery is at the crossroads of different local cultures: Languedoc, Cévennes, Camargue, Rhône Valley ... Regularly, we will present new beer recipes inspired by products of these terroirs.
